Keyed vs. Combination: Finding the Right Lock Type
The first decision you’ll face is the lock mechanism itself, and it’s a more significant choice than it might seem. It’s about balancing daily convenience with long-term usability. Thinking through how you’ll interact with the box every day is the key to making the right choice for you.
A keyed lock offers simple, tactile operation. There are no numbers to remember, and the physical act of turning a key is straightforward for many. The primary challenge, however, is key management. Where will you keep the key? A spare key is essential, but its location must also be secure, creating a small but persistent logistical task.
A combination lock eliminates the risk of a lost key. You can choose a memorable code and, in many cases, change it as needed. The trade-off is the reliance on memory. When planning for the long term, it’s wise to consider if a numeric code could become a barrier later on. A simple solution is to share the code with a trusted family member or store it in a secure digital or physical location.

e-pill MedTime Station for Automated Dispensing
When medication management involves a specific schedule, a simple box may not be enough. The e-pill MedTime Station is a significant step up, moving from passive storage to active dispensing. This device is designed to help you stay on track with a complex regimen by making the right dose available at the right time.
The system works by securing all upcoming doses in a locked compartment while dispensing only the current one into an accessible tray. An alarm—often both audible and visual—alerts you when it’s time to take your medication. This automation is ideal for preventing accidental double-dosing and provides a powerful framework for maintaining independence, especially if your medication schedule changes frequently. This is a tool for adherence as much as it is for security.

MedaCube Automated Dispenser for Complex Regimens
For the most complex medication schedules, the MedaCube represents the pinnacle of automated, at-home support. This sophisticated device can store, schedule, and dispense up to a 90-day supply of 16 different medications. It’s designed to manage intricate regimens with precision, significantly reducing the potential for human error.
The MedaCube provides audible reminders and can be programmed to alert a family member or caregiver via text or email if a dose is missed. This creates a powerful support network without constant check-ins. The investment is substantial, but for individuals managing multiple chronic conditions, the return in safety, accuracy, and autonomy can be immeasurable. It is a true aging-in-place technology that facilitates long-term independence at home.
